• Skip to content
  • Skip to link menu
KDE 4.0 API Reference
  • KDE API Reference
  • kdenetwork
  • Sitemap
  • Contact Us
 

kopete/libkopete

Kopete::FileTransferInfo

Kopete::FileTransferInfo Class Reference

#include <kopetetransfermanager.h>

List of all members.


Detailed Description

Author:
Nick Betcher.

<nbetcher@kde.org>

Definition at line 40 of file kopetetransfermanager.h.


Public Types

enum  KopeteTransferDirection { Incoming, Outgoing }

Public Member Functions

 FileTransferInfo (Contact *, const QString &, const unsigned long size, const QString &, KopeteTransferDirection di, const unsigned int id, QString internalId=QString(), const QPixmap &preview=QPixmap())
 ~FileTransferInfo ()
unsigned int transferId () const
Contact * contact () const
QString file () const
QString recipient () const
unsigned long size () const
QString internalId () const
KopeteTransferDirection direction () const
QPixmap preview () const

Member Enumeration Documentation

enum Kopete::FileTransferInfo::KopeteTransferDirection

Enumerator:
Incoming 
Outgoing 

Definition at line 43 of file kopetetransfermanager.h.


Constructor & Destructor Documentation

Kopete::FileTransferInfo::FileTransferInfo ( Kopete::Contact *  contact,
const QString &  file,
const unsigned long  size,
const QString &  recipient,
KopeteTransferDirection  di,
const unsigned int  id,
QString  internalId = QString(),
const QPixmap &  preview = QPixmap() 
)

Definition at line 39 of file kopetetransfermanager.cpp.

Kopete::FileTransferInfo::~FileTransferInfo (  )  [inline]

Definition at line 46 of file kopetetransfermanager.h.


Member Function Documentation

unsigned int Kopete::FileTransferInfo::transferId (  )  const [inline]

Definition at line 47 of file kopetetransfermanager.h.

Contact* Kopete::FileTransferInfo::contact (  )  const [inline]

Definition at line 48 of file kopetetransfermanager.h.

QString Kopete::FileTransferInfo::file (  )  const [inline]

Definition at line 49 of file kopetetransfermanager.h.

QString Kopete::FileTransferInfo::recipient (  )  const [inline]

Definition at line 50 of file kopetetransfermanager.h.

unsigned long Kopete::FileTransferInfo::size (  )  const [inline]

Definition at line 51 of file kopetetransfermanager.h.

QString Kopete::FileTransferInfo::internalId (  )  const [inline]

Definition at line 52 of file kopetetransfermanager.h.

KopeteTransferDirection Kopete::FileTransferInfo::direction (  )  const [inline]

Definition at line 53 of file kopetetransfermanager.h.

QPixmap Kopete::FileTransferInfo::preview (  )  const [inline]

Definition at line 54 of file kopetetransfermanager.h.


The documentation for this class was generated from the following files:
  • kopetetransfermanager.h
  • kopetetransfermanager.cpp

kopete/libkopete

Skip menu "kopete/libkopete"
  • Main Page
  • Namespace List
  • Class Hierarchy
  • Alphabetical List
  • Class List
  • File List
  • Namespace Members
  • Class Members
  • Related Pages

kdenetwork

Skip menu "kdenetwork"
  • kget
  • kopete
  •   kopete
  •   libkopete
  •       libpapillon
  • krfb
Generated for kdenetwork by doxygen 1.5.4
This website is maintained by Adriaan de Groot and Allen Winter.
KDE® and the K Desktop Environment® logo are registered trademarks of KDE e.V. | Legal